SMA female to SMA female cable assemblies are commonly used in RF (Radio Frequency) and microwave applications. These assemblies consist of coaxial cables with SMA female connectors at both ends, designed to provide a reliable, low-loss connection for RF signals. They are often used in communication systems, antennas, test equipment, and other applications where high-frequency signals need to be transmitted with minimal signal loss.
Key Features of SMA Female to SMA Female Cable Assemblies:
SMA Connectors: The connectors are typically used for frequencies up to 18 GHz (and sometimes higher with specialized cables).
High-Frequency Performance: Ideal for RF and microwave systems.
Materials: The connectors are usually made of brass or stainless steel with gold or nickel plating to ensure durability and excellent conductivity.
Impedance: Typically designed for a 50-ohm impedance, which is standard in RF applications.
Cable Types: You can find these assemblies with various types of coaxial cables like RG58, RG174, or more specialized cables for lower loss.
Customization: Cable lengths, types, and jacket materials (like PVC, Teflon, or PE) can be customized based on the specific requirements of the application.

Why a 3DB attenuator is the Go-To Choice
A 3DB attenuator is one of the most used types for a reason. It reduces signal power by half, which helps prevent overload in sensitive RF receivers and test equipment. That slight drop in signal can protect your gear and keep everything running smoothly.
Perfect for signal balancing: This is your go-to if you're working on splitting power between paths or keeping signal levels even across multiple devices.
Reliable for testing: Testing gear or simulating loss in real-world conditions? This is an easy fix that saves time and money.
Safe for your equipment: Dropping the signal by 3 dB can be the difference between clean performance and damaging spikes.

IPEX Connectors for High‑Frequency RF Applications
Tumblr media
What is an IPEX Connector?
IPEX connectors are ultra-miniature 50Ω micro-coaxial RF interconnects designed for space-constrained wireless systems. They operate from DC up to 12 GHz (MHF7 series) and are widely used in antennas, transceivers, and test equipment for Wi-Fi 6/7, Bluetooth, GNSS (GPS/BeiDou), and 5G NR applications.
How the IPEX Connector Works
Shell & Internal Structure:
Material: Nickel-plated brass or stainless steel shells ensure mechanical retention and EMI shielding (>60 dB @6 GHz).
Mounting: Press-fit onto PCB receptacles or cable plugs for robust assembly.
Center Contact:
Gold-plated beryllium copper spring contacts maintain low resistance (≤10 mΩ) and solderless termination for rapid cable assembly.
Mating Mechanism:
Snap-in design (no threading) simplifies PCB assembly and rework.
Rated for 30 mating cycles (IEC 60512-11-14 standard).
Impedance & Shielding:
50Ω impedance matching (tolerance ±5%) across all frequencies minimizes reflections.
Concentric geometry and full-metal shielding reduce insertion loss (<0.2 dB @12 GHz).
IPEX Connector Series Comparison
| Series | Frequency | Height | Key Feature
| MHF1 | DC–6 GHz | 2.0 mm | U.FL-compatible, RoHS-compliant
| MHF4L | DC–12 GHz | 1.7 mm | M.2 standard, 12 GHz optimized
| MHF7 | DC–12 GHz | 1.2 mm | Ultra-low profile, solderless crimp
| MHF3 | DC–9 GHz | 2.5 mm | Vibration-resistant locking latch
Note: MHF4L supports 12 GHz with insertion loss <0.18 dB and VSWR ≤1.4.

Advantages and Disadvantages
✅ Advantages:
- Miniaturization: Footprint <3 mm² (e.g., MHF7L).
- High Frequency: Supports 12 GHz with low loss (<0.2 dB).
- Rapid Assembly: Solderless crimp termination (e.g., KH-IPEX-MHF7).
❌ Disadvantages:
- Limited Durability: 30 mating cycles (industry standard for micro-connectors).
- Precision Required: Demands specialized tools (e.g., KH-0950J crimper).
- Cost: Higher than SMA/U.FL due to precision machining.
